When you wear shirts in the morning, did you ever misplace the top button into a wrong hole? You see, when we misplace the top button wrong, no matter what we do, we will end up misplacing all the buttons downward. So, when we button up the shirt, it's very important that we start right.

And, do you realize what's the best way to start your day? Well, Jesus always started his day with God in prayer. Because Jesus knew that starting a day with God would give him strength to stay strong throughout the day. So, when you wake up in the morning, before you rush to eat breakfast or button up the shirt, open a short prayer to God. He will give you strength to stay strong for the day.

"Before daybreak the next morning, Jesus got up and went out to an isolated place to pray" (Mark 1:35, NLT).

Sponge

Have you seen a sponge? Have you tried dropping a sponge into a bucket of water, while squeezing tightly onto it? You see, when you hold tightly onto the sponge, even though it's in the water, it won't get wet. It is only when you start releasing your grip on it, the sponge starts drawing water into itself.

And, sometimes this is what we do with our own lives. We hold our lives tightly into our own hands. That means we try to control our lives on our own, telling God, "God I don't need you." But, the Bible says, when we are trying to hold our lives tightly into our own hands,  God cannot help us. Because He cannot come into our lives. It's only when we start releasing the hold, and tell God, "God, I let go of control of my own life." That's when God starts to come and help us, so that we can be used for Him. Are you trying to control your life on your own hand? It's time to let it go...

"....Be filled with the Holy Spirit" (Ephesians 5:18)

Lion & Mosquito

Once there was a missionary in Africa. While he was travelling there, one day he found himself being chased by the ferocious lion! Desperate for help, the man ran as fast as he could to the point he ran out of breath and couldn't run any more. Gasping for breath, the man cried out, “God! Please Help Me!” Right then, the lion passed over him, chasing after the gazelle. “Oh, Thank you God,” the man prayed.

But, then at night, as the man tried to sleep in the tent, he was bothered by the mosquitoes. He tried to chase them away, but to no avail. So, the man ended up staying up all night through. Frustrated, the man began reading the Bible in the morning. Then, all of sudden, he heard God say to him, “You prayed to me yesterday when you were in a big trouble with the lion. But, why did you not pray to me, when you were annoyed by the mosquitoes?”

You see, in our lives, when we get into big troubles, we cry out to God. We say, “God, help us.” But, when things seem easy in our lives, we often forget to pray. But, do you realize God wants us to pray for both the big and small things? In fact, God wants us to pray for everything, not just for the big things.

"Don't worry about anything; instead, pray about everything..." (Philippians 4:6, NLT).
